Remote workers reveal their favorite desk setup hacks and tips, with many swearing by the power of a well-designed workspace to boost productivity and reduce distractions. As the shift to remote work continues to grow, it's clear that a comfortable and organized desk setup is crucial for success. From ergonomic considerations to clever space-saving solutions, we spoke to a group of remote workers to gather their top desk setup hacks and tips. A common thread among our respondents was the importance of investing in a comfortable, adjustable chair. "I kicked the single desk fan and replaced it with a standing desk," says Sarah, a software developer based in New York. "Now, I can work in comfort, without worrying about back pain or fatigue." Other favorites include clever storage solutions - think removable cord managers and cord organizers - and the strategic use of string lights and plants to create a productive yet calming atmosphere. Ergonomic considerations were also a top priority for remote workers. "I invested in an under-desk keyboard tray, which allows me to work in a neutral spine position," says Emily, a marketing specialist based in San Francisco. "It's made a huge difference in my overall well-being and focus." A well-designed desk setup, complete with a quality monitor and noise-cancelling headphones, can help to mitigate common distractions and create a seamless workflow.
